#2a134c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2a134c is composed of 16.5% red, 7.5%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.7% cyan, 75% magenta, 0% yellow and 70.2% black. It has a hue angle of 264.2 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 18.6%. #2a134c color hex could be obtained by blending #542698 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

#2a134c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2a134c has RGB values of R:42, G:19,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0.75, Y:0,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 2757452.
